Titan Company

Titan posted a strong Q2FY26 with revenue rising 25.1 per cent YoY to Rs 16,534 crore (est: Rs 14,930 crore). EBITDA jumped 43 per cent to Rs 1,620 crore, while PAT rose 43 per cent to Rs 1,006 crore.

Margins came in at 9.8 per cent (est: 11.2 per cent). Jewellery sales grew 21 per cent, aided by early festive demand. The company guided for double-digit growth and global expansion through the Damas Jewellery acquisition.

Bharti Airtel

The telecom major reported better-than-expected results on most parameters. Revenue rose 5.4 per cent QoQ to Rs 52,145 crore, while EBITDA increased 6.2 per cent to Rs 29,561 crore. PAT grew 14.2 per cent to Rs 6,792 crore but missed estimates slightly. ARPU improved to Rs 256. The company announced plans to raise its stake in Indus Towers by 5 per cent to 56 per cent.

Power Grid Corporation

Weak performance with revenue at Rs 10,000 crore (down 2.5 per cent QoQ) and PAT falling 4.2 per cent to Rs 3,555 crore. The firm also announced plans to raise Rs 6,000 crore via unsecured rupee term loan from SBI.

Hitachi Energy

Reported strong operational performance with revenue up 18 per cent to Rs 1,832 crore and PAT up 405 per cent YoY to Rs 264 crore. EBITDA margins expanded sharply to 16.3 per cent. Order book rose 13.6 per cent YoY to Rs 29,412 crore.
